54-year-old man docked for alleged murder of wife in Abakaliki

A 54-year-old man, Eseni Chima, has been charged with the murder of his wife, Ugochukwu, at an Abakaliki Magistrate’s Court in Ebonyi State.

The incident, which allegedly occurred on September 4, has drawn significant public attention.

The presiding magistrate, Chinedu Agama, stated that the court lacked jurisdiction to hear the murder case and, as a result, did not take the defendant’s plea.

The magistrate directed the police to forward the case file to the Director of Public Prosecution (DPP) for legal advice and adjourned the case to December 31, 2024, for further hearing.

According to the prosecutor, Emmanuel Monday, the crime took place at 60 Ogbaga Road, Kpirikpiri, in the Abakaliki Local Government Area. Chima is accused of assaulting his wife with iron rods, resulting in her death.

The prosecutor noted that the alleged offence contravenes Section 319 (1) of the Criminal Code Law, Cap 33, Vol 1, Laws of Ebonyi State, 2009, which prescribes severe penalties for murder.

The defense counsel, Daniel Onuoha, requested bail for his client, but the court rejected the application due to its lack of jurisdiction over capital offences.
